Director of the Defense Intelligence Agency, Lieutenant General Michael T. Flynn joined The New York Times National Security Correspondent David Sanger for a discussion on “Accelerating Change: The Way Ahead for Defense Intelligence.” Lieutenant General Flynn discussed the conflict in Syria, including the potential for fundamental regional changes if the Syrian Civil War continues. He also addressed the NSA’s recent scandals and how the strongest effects of the Snowden revelations will be seen in the military.
